SIMPLY PUT, the Internet of Things (IoT) is the concept of connecting any device to the internet, from home appliances to wearable technology such as watches, to cars. These days, if a device can be turned on, it most likely can be connected to the internet. Because of the IoT, objects to objects, people to people and objects to people can communicate quickly and efficiently.

According to Gartner, there is expected to be nearly 26 billion networked devices on the IoT by 2020, giving any business, no matter the industry, access to endless amounts of vital, real-time data about their company and customers. Inside and outside the workplace, the IoT has the potential to change the way we work and live.
Just like many industries, government agencies are looking for ways to cut costs and become more efficient, and have realized the IoT is one way they can achieve productivity gains. Over the last five years, the federal government has spent more than $300 million on IoT-related research and Cisco estimates that the IoT will be valued at $4.6 trillion for the public sector in the next ten years.
So where are we seeing IoT adoption in the public sector?
An area that has shown promise and growth is public infrastructure and transportation. Opportunities abound within facilities management, grid and energy planning, and environmental impacts like waste management and water meters – with the IoT driving smart cities and smart urban mobility.
For example, smart parking applications are already informing citizens where the open parking spots are in a busy city, video and data analytics are helping cities identify how many passengers are in a vehicle for High Occupancy Vehicle (HOV) lane compliance and cities are able to monitor and manage traffic and congestion.
